rUv f49c722764 chore(repo): rename rust-port/wifi-densepose-rs → v2/ (flatten to one level) (#427)
The Rust port lived two directories deep (rust-port/wifi-densepose-rs/)
without any sibling under rust-port/ that warranted the extra level.
Move the whole workspace up to v2/ to match v1/ (Python) at the same
depth and shorten every cd / build command across the repo.

git mv preserves history for all tracked files. 60 files updated for
path references (CI workflows, ADRs, docs, scripts, READMEs, internal
.claude-flow state). Two manual fixes for relative-cd paths in
CLAUDE.md and ADR-043 that became wrong after the depth change
(cd ../.. → cd ..).

Validated:
- cargo check --workspace --no-default-features → clean (after target/
  nuke; the gitignored target/ was carried by the OS rename and had
  hard-coded old paths in build scripts)
- cargo test --workspace --no-default-features → 1,539 passed, 0 failed,
  8 ignored (same totals as pre-rename)
- ESP32-S3 on COM7 → still streaming live CSI (cb #40300, RSSI -64 dBm)

After-merge follow-up: contributors should `rm -rf v2/target` once and
let cargo regenerate from the new path.

//! ESP32 hardware protocol modules.
//!
//! Implements sensing-first RF protocols for ESP32-S3 mesh nodes,
//! including TDM (Time-Division Multiplexed) sensing schedules
//! per ADR-029 (RuvSense) and ADR-031 (RuView).
//!
//! ## Security (ADR-032 / ADR-032a)
//!
//! - `quic_transport` -- QUIC-based authenticated transport for aggregator nodes
//! - `secure_tdm` -- Secured TDM protocol with dual-mode (QUIC / manual crypto)
pub mod tdm;
pub mod quic_transport;
pub mod secure_tdm;
pub use tdm::{
TdmSchedule, TdmCoordinator, TdmSlot, TdmSlotCompleted,
SyncBeacon, TdmError,
};
pub use quic_transport::{
SecurityMode, QuicTransportConfig, QuicTransportHandle, QuicTransportError,
TransportStats, ConnectionState, MessageType, FramedMessage,
STREAM_BEACON, STREAM_CSI, STREAM_CONTROL,
};
pub use secure_tdm::{
SecureTdmCoordinator, SecureTdmConfig, SecureTdmError,
SecLevel, AuthenticatedBeacon, SecureCycleOutput,
ReplayWindow, AUTHENTICATED_BEACON_SIZE,
};
